In a vibrant gathering at the Caroline County Commissioners Meeting on May 13, 2025, community leaders and stakeholders came together to celebrate recent successes and discuss ongoing initiatives aimed at improving local health and safety. The atmosphere was filled with a sense of collaboration and optimism, particularly highlighted by a recent event that showcased the achievements of the problem-solving court graduates.
One of the standout moments was the recognition of a graduate who now works alongside Jessica Toole at the Caroline County Health Department. This success story exemplified the positive impact of community programs, drawing applause from attendees. The event also saw strong participation from various local organizations, including the sheriff's department and the public defender's office, underscoring a united front in addressing community challenges.
Midshore Behavioral Health, which has been a key player in the Drug Free Caroline Coalition since 2015, presented its plans for the upcoming fiscal year. They emphasized their role as a facilitator for community partners and expressed hope for the commissioners' endorsement of their FY26 plan. This coalition aims to support local efforts in combating drug and alcohol issues, reflecting a commitment to fostering a healthier community.
During the meeting, discussions also touched on the importance of collaboration among various organizations, particularly in addressing homelessness. Representatives from Midshore Behavioral Health detailed their regular interactions with the health department and other service providers, highlighting a structured approach to tackling these pressing issues. They meet monthly to coordinate efforts and share resources, ensuring that the needs of the community are met effectively.
